Summary of Registered Agents in the State of Washington

Designated representatives in Washington play a essential role in the compliance and functioning of companies registered in the region. These representatives act as the primary point of contact for legal notices, tax-related papers, and additional important messages from the government or court systems. The designated representative must have a real address in Washington and be reachable during business hours to receive service of process for the company.

Opting for a registered agent is an essential step for companies, including LLCs and corporations. A reliable designated representative ensures that businesses continue compliant with local regulations by sending important papers promptly and helping with report submissions. By choosing a professional registered agent in the state, companies can focus on their core operations while making sure they meet all regulatory obligations effectively.

Registered Agent Services for Limited Liability Companies

As forming a LLC in Washington, securing a registered agent is a crucial step. A registered agent is responsible for receiving important legal documents and notices on behalf of the Limited Liability Company, ensuring that the business remains in compliance with state regulations. In Washington, the registered agent must be a citizen of the state or a business entity authorized to conduct business there. This role not only aids in maintaining good standing but also shields the privacy of the Limited Liability Company's owners by keeping their personal information off government filings.

Adherence and Yearly Filings

Compliance with regional regulations is vital for businesses functioning in Washington. Each year, companies are mandated to file yearly filings with the Secretary of State to remain in good standing. These filings provide current information about the business, including its address, registered agent, and any changes in leadership. Neglect to file these reports on time can result in penalties, including possible revocation of business licenses. Thus, having a reliable registered agent in Washington to help with these obligations is essential.

Fees and Costs of Registered Agents

When selecting a registered agent in the state of Washington, grasping the cost and fees associated is crucial for your company budget. Registered agent services can vary in cost depending on the provider and the extent of service offered. Most Washington registered agents impose an annual fee, which commonly falls from a hundred to three hundred dollars dollars. This fee often includes services such as handling legal documents, compliance notifications, and some form of customer support.
